Output 08560074292c174a2a88e0d57ae6d2b41b52579e218f7c94011117d0ae2270fc:3

value
156533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b97b4d651517be3e2b4376e8c514144648db13c1 OP_EQUAL
address
3JbkeEBKMSqvbff4odg5dn7wFUusW8m57B
transaction
08560074292c174a2a88e0d57ae6d2b41b52579e218f7c94011117d0ae2270fc
spent
true